VFC AK74, courtesy of a fellow airsofter I game with frequently.

Internals:
-Lonex 6.03mm TBB (455mm long)
-Lonex A2 TITAN Orange Infinite Torque-Up Motor (Short version)
-Lonex Extreme Toughness Piston
-Lonex Non-Linear Spring
-PDI W-Hold Hop Rubber
-Sorbo Pad (70 Hardness)
-Gate NanoAB Active Breaking MOSFET
-Teflon coated mil spec wiring

Externals:
-LCT Black Pistol Grip
-LCT Rear sight & Leaf Spring

*The green paracord in the fancy loop job around the stock and top of the pistol is a ghetto Taliban one-point sling attachment loop. (I'm a lefty and both sling attachment points on the rifle are on the left side)

I have a question for the AK snobs ; what is the largest battery you can fit into an AK74U (CYMA or other brand). I am interested in getting one as I love the small compact look, but if the battery storage is crap I'll just grab a full stock AK like a compact 105. I'm looking to use LiPos in it; I correctly have two 7.4v 1200mAH stick lipos and two other 11.1v 1800mAH blocks (which wouldn't fit for sure). A little help?
I have a 3800 mah rc car 7.4 lipo pack
Fits in a full stock for an ak great
There is tons of room in the full stock ak

My latest project; WE AK PMC

- WE LE M4 Buttstock
- MFT Engage pistol grip (RS)
- Saiga extended charging knob (RS)
- RA-Tech Steel trigger set
- RA-Tech steel piston
- RA-Tech Hop-Up rubber (clear version)
- LCT steel gas bloc
- King Arms all-steel KFH
- Magpul MOE RVG (Repro)
- Hesphaetus lower RIS kit
- Unknown brand T1 (Repro)
- Magpul rail covers




This beast weights around 9.4 lbs. The balance is quite innacurate and was showing in between 9.0 and 9.6 lbs;
